Output d231c96ed31fcf0803807c6ae8ae00d5ea53b83bf3c26ae45ac7748e69b136c3:2

value
770952307
script pubkey
OP_0 OP_PUSHBYTES_20 c307dc55e37c25b492efa54551ad287b0ec6576f
address
ltc1qcvrac40r0sjmfyh054z4rtfg0v8vv4m085suxt
transaction
d231c96ed31fcf0803807c6ae8ae00d5ea53b83bf3c26ae45ac7748e69b136c3
spent
true